Rod photoreceptors drive circadian photoentrainment across a wide range of light intensities
In mammals, synchronization of the circadian pacemaker in the hypothalamus is achieved through direct input from the eyes conveyed by intrinsically photosensitive retinal ganglion cells (ipRGCs).
